How much do information j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 20, 2026, the average hourly pay for information in Utah is $38.88,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$27.12 and $46.39 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is an information specialist?

Information specialists are professionals who manage, organize, and distribute information within organizations or for the public. They may work in libraries, research institutions, or corporate settings to ensure that accurate and relevant information is accessible to those who need it. Their duties often include cataloguing, database management, and assisting users in finding specific information. Information specialists play a key role in supporting decision-making and knowledge sharing.

What are the typical daily responsibilities of an information specialist in a corporate setting?

Information Specialists in a corporate setting are usually responsible for gathering, organizing, and analyzing data relevant to the company’s operations. Their daily tasks often include managing databases, responding to internal information requests, conducting research to support decision-making, and ensuring the accuracy and confidentiality of sensitive information. They frequently collaborate with other departments such as IT, marketing, and executive teams to provide insights and maintain information integrity. Staying up to date with the latest data management tools and compliance standards is also a key part of the role.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an information specialist,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Information Specialist, you need expertise in information management, data analysis, and research, typically backed by a degree in library science, information science, or a related field. Familiarity with databases, content management systems (CMS), and data visualization tools is often required. Str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and effective communication are essential soft skills for this role. These abilities are crucial for efficiently organizing, retrieving, and communicating information to support organizational decision-making and knowledge sharing.

We are seeking an experienced Information Technology (IT) Technician with good problem-solving ability. The IT Technician will serve as a reference point for all IT related queries at the user level, responding to user needs in a timely manner and ensuring the optimal running of all systems. The IT Technician must have a thorough knowledge of computer software and hardware and a variety of internet applications, networks, and operating systems. They will also be required to support the business by coordinating the delivery of IT services, policies and initiatives, ensuring IT policies and processes support the company's strategic objectives and are in compliance with all regulatory requirements. This position reports directly to the head of IT & Security.
Experience and Expertise:
  • Support all offices, both local and remote, throughout the company
  • Set up and maintain computers, laptops, mobile devices, and necessary peripheral devices
  • Work with servers, active directory, and virtual networks in Microsoft Azure
  • Set up/remove user accounts on systems (network, email, phone, security, etc.)
  • Install and configure appropriate software and functions according to specifications
  • Assist in maintaining local networks in ways that optimize performance
  • Provide orientation and guidance to users on how to operate new software and computer equipment
  • Maintain software and firmware patches, updates, and fixes used on all devices (server, desktop, tablet, phone) including OS, anti-virus, and malware protection
  • Perform troubleshooting to diagnose and resolve problems (repair or replace parts, debugging etc.)
  • Maintain records/logs of repairs and fixes and maintenance schedule
  • Identify computer or network equipment shortages, expirations, scheduled updates, and place orders
  • Maintain 24x7 availability to address critical business and/or IT situations
  • Evaluate new technologies and develop recommendations in support of a forward-looking IT strategy
  • Recommend, plan, and implement infrastructure and application enhancements
  • Ability to quickly learn and adapt to new technologies and systems
  • Manage IT inventory across the company
